语音评测SDK如何处理语音输入的延迟问题?

在当今智能语音技术日益普及的背景下,语音评测SDK在语言教育、语音识别等多个领域发挥着重要作用。然而,语音输入的延迟问题一直困扰着用户。本文将深入探讨语音评测SDK如何处理语音输入的延迟问题,以期为大家提供一些有益的参考。

语音评测SDK概述

首先,我们需要了解什么是语音评测SDK。语音评测SDK(Speech Evaluation Software Development Kit)是一种用于语音识别、语音合成、语音评测等功能的软件开发工具包。它将语音信号转换为文本、语音、音素等,方便开发者快速实现语音相关的功能。

语音输入延迟的原因

语音输入延迟主要源于以下几个原因:

  1. 网络延迟:语音信号需要通过网络传输到服务器进行识别和处理,网络不稳定或带宽不足会导致延迟。
  2. 服务器处理速度:服务器处理速度较慢,导致语音信号处理时间延长。
  3. 本地处理能力:移动设备或PC端处理能力不足,无法实时处理语音信号。

语音评测SDK处理语音输入延迟的方法

  1. 优化算法:通过优化语音识别算法,提高语音处理速度,减少延迟。例如,采用深度学习、神经网络等技术,提高识别准确率和速度。
  2. 预加载技术:在用户使用前,预先加载相关资源,如模型、词典等,减少实际使用时的延迟。
  3. 异步处理:采用异步处理方式,将语音信号处理过程分解为多个步骤,提高处理速度。
  4. 本地化处理:将部分处理任务在本地完成,减少对网络的依赖,降低延迟。

案例分析

以某知名语音评测SDK为例,该SDK通过以下方式处理语音输入延迟问题:

  1. 深度学习模型:采用深度学习技术,提高语音识别准确率和速度。
  2. 预加载技术:在用户使用前,预先加载模型、词典等资源,减少实际使用时的延迟。
  3. 本地化处理:将部分处理任务在本地完成,降低对网络的依赖。

通过以上措施,该SDK成功解决了语音输入延迟问题,提高了用户体验。

总结

语音评测SDK在处理语音输入延迟问题上有着丰富的经验和解决方案。通过优化算法、预加载技术、异步处理和本地化处理等方法,可以有效降低语音输入延迟,提高用户体验。在未来,随着技术的不断发展,语音评测SDK在语音处理领域的应用将更加广泛。

猜你喜欢:第三方直播SDK